It is possible the business that provided your life insurance policy has changed its name, merged with another company or offered your policy to another insurer. You ought to have been alerted of this change at the time it took place. For this factor, it is important to make sure your mailing address is always current on your policy.
Oftentimes, you can get in touch with the Department of Insurance to assist you in discovering the new name of your insurance provider. You need to have the full legal name of the business that released the policy and the state where the policy was bought. The Department can normally track name modifications and/or mergers that impacted the insurer.

Contact the Unclaimed Property department of the State Treasurer's Office. If a life insurance company finds that an insured individual has died, however is unable to discover the beneficiary of the policy, the business will turn the death benefit to the state where the policy was bought as "unclaimed residential or commercial property." The beneficiary is still able to gather this money.

Some Over 50s and Whole of Life policies continue to stand even after a final payment has been made, so there is a possibility that a policy is in place that does not appear on the bank statement, particularly if the deceased was extremely senior.
Life insurance coverage policies, along with other financial possessions, will be readily available through the Unclaimed Assets Register. If you use the UAR, you will require to make an account, and you will be charged for each search (currently at 25 per search). Unfortunately, there is no chance of finding a lost insurance plan for free through this system, and the fee should be paid irrespective of whether the search succeeds or not.
A copy of the death certificate will require to be supplied before any life insurance coverage policy can be claimed. Sometimes, there will be called beneficiaries on the life insurance coverage policy or it will have been put in trust. In others, the money will go to the total estate to be administered appropriately.
